Handover — image slimming work on the Bolthouse build pipeline. The base image swap to the minimal runtime is done for all services except the report generator, which still pulls in the legacy font toolchain. Strip that next; the multi-stage build already exists on the slim-fonts branch. Nightly size checks run in CI and fail above the threshold. The slimming job reads the configuration values below.

settings of bafof-tagep:
[frador]
port = 9300
region = west-1
host = frador.norvacorp.corp
timeout_ms = 3000
retries = 5

# Postmortem context for this env file (Quillbrook cache incident)
# In March the Quillbrook edge cache served stale entries for six hours
# because TTL enforcement was disabled by a typo'd variable name here.
# Security reviewers: every variable below is now validated at boot,
# and unknown names cause a hard failure. Audit each line carefully.
# The cache-invalidation signing credential appears on the very next line.

secret setting of fawig-tawip: RELAY_SECRET3=e04

Context: Ardenfell line margins slipped three points over two quarters. Drivers: input steel costs, aggressive discounting at the Westmoor branch, and a stale price book. Proposal: uplift list prices four percent, tighten discount authority to regional level, sunset the two lowest-margin SKUs. Risk: volume loss at Halverton accounts, estimated under two percent. Decision requested at Thursday's review. Modelling assumptions are in the appendix pack. The commercial reasoning leadership wants kept close is noted directly below.

board note of tajop-yajof: The finance team signed off on a budget of $77.6 million for Project Pramir.

Subject: Heads up — DR drill for the markdown pipeline, Tuesday

Hi support folks, quick note so nobody panics: Tuesday morning we're running a disaster-recovery drill on the Inkbarrow rendering pipeline. Rendered previews may show a "fallback mode" banner for up to an hour while we fail over to the secondary render farm. Customers shouldn't lose any documents; raw markdown stays untouched. If anyone writes in, just point them to the status page. To access the drill dashboard, use the passphrase below.

recovery phrase for yahap-faduf: sorion-kasath-briath-gorius-ulaael-zorvan-aldiel-quenwyn-casdor-framir-julwyn-novvan-zorox